I keep looking at mephisto because they only work with autos and Fastbuds,I am interested in how they breed autos since you can’t really backcross except for this:sample the Pollen from the reversed Female,pollinate and store the rest,when you grow the F1 you “backcross” with Pollen stored from the “mom”.What do you guys think?

I have a TON of stuff above f5, several we’ve worked ourselves (my old crew or me and my mentor) I try and take things I really like into the f4 realm for stability , uniformity sake. Especially to utilize for breeding. After that it’s usually just to keep ‘em fresh or try and coax out a certain trait/phenotypical expression

It’s out there if you look around. I have an f10, but it sucks to grow. F3 is good for growing imo. It’s easy to reinvigorate via hybridization. I have a few old heirlooms I’ve been thinking about outcrossing and then backcrossing to liven them up a bit.
